Simulation research and implementation of optimal jamming effect on MSK signal
With the rapid development of communication technology, digital communication has become the main way of information transmission. MSK signal has the advantages of continuous phase, constant envelope and so on. It has been widely used, so it is very important to select the best jamming pattern for MSK signal. In this paper, we analyze all kinds of jamming patterns of MSK signal, and simulate the model by Matlab. Finally, the bit error rate curves of MSK signals under different jamming modes are obtained.
